Soundscape to Explore Local Communities Land Use in a Key Biodiversity Area, Sierra Nevada De Santa Marta, Colombia
2024-03-14
Abstract excerpt
Soundscape ecology allows us to assess the impacts generated by human activities on biodiversity. Through the implementation of participatory community mapping combined with passive acoustic monitoring (PAM), this study identified and characterized the soundscape, using a set of acoustic diversity indices, of four Arhuaca indigenous communities along an altitudinal gradient in the Sierra Nevada de Santa Marta, Col...
